What if healing the past could change your present reality?

In this illuminating conversation, Jessica speaks with Rob Nelson, EFT and Matrix Re-Imprinting practitioner and author of Hacking Reality and Seven Secret Reasons. Together, they explore how Emotional Freedom Techniques (EFT) can help release old emotional loops, dissolve trauma at its root, and literally rewrite the energy story that shapes our lives.

Rob shares how a simple tapping sequence can reach the body’s nonverbal brain, transforming stress, limiting beliefs, and even physical pain. Jessica reflects on her own experiences with matrix re-imprinting and the profound discoveries that emerge when we bring compassion to our younger selves.

A grounded, inspiring look at how energy psychology opens the door to freedom, authenticity, and deeper connection with our true selves.

Rob Nelson brings humor, passion, and unconventional wisdom to the field of personal transformation. As the author of Hacking Reality and Seven Secret Reasons, and Director of the Tapping the Matrix Academy, he has trained hundreds of EFT, Matrix Reimprinting, and Hacking Reality practitioners since 2011. With a Master’s in Counseling Psychology, Rob is known for turning complex concepts into clear, relatable insights that help people heal trauma, restore authenticity, and rewrite the energy stories that shape their lives.

Jessica Shepherd is an astrologer, intuitive guide, and the author of five books, including A Love Alchemist’s Notebook and Venus Signs. She is the creator and host of the Soft Human Voice podcast and its companion Substack, Soft Human Words, exploring the art of living with depth, intuition, and gentle power.
